Celebrating a busy February Funding Panel meeting...


Sutton Coldfield NNS had a very busy funding panel meeting earlier in the month! 

We are very pleased to announced the following community groups and organisations were successful with their funding applications for the following projects... 

Mubu Music 

Will be delivering free guitar, and ukulele lessons, with complimentary instrument hire, to older adults in Falcon Lodge as part of a wider intergenerational project.

Birmingham Wheelchair Basketball 

Will be setting up an accessible sports hub at Wyndley Leisure Centre, with two sessions running weekly (daytime and evening). This will give local disabled adults the opportunity to engage in a range of different sports.

The Community Environmental Trust 

Will be offering older citizens the opportunity to join a group boating activity on the canal in Minworth. There will be potential for interested community groups around Sutton Coldfield to be collected by minibus. 

Our Place Support 

Will be expanding their capacity to support older citizens and carers to engage in social activity, and have a helping hand navigating home and life administration tasks such as form filling. 

Sutton Coldfield United Reformed Church 

Will be supporting Carers through their twice monthly support group, offering helpful and informative talks, a hot lunch and a relaxing massage. 

Successful Ageing 

Have been funded to continue their fantastic health and wellbeing support sessions held in Falcon Lodge and Four Oaks.
